A scientific tour of the body that looks at how, why and where humans experience emotions. Why does nervousness feel like butterflies in our belly and embarrassment cause a blush to spread across our face? While we know our brains are connected to our emotions, scientists are now learning how other parts of our bodies also help us feel our feelings. How does all the information flow through our bodies? And how does it turn into the things we call emotions? Here’s a fascinating, toe-to-head tour through the human body that answers these questions – and more!
